## Changed defaults

Heads up: the Ledgerline tax-rate lookup cache now defaults to a 15-minute TTL instead of 24 hours. Turns out rates in the Veldt County sandbox were going stale mid-demo, which was embarrassing. Eviction is now LRU rather than FIFO, and the cache warms on boot. If you're reviewing, check that nothing hardcodes the old TTL. The new defaults land as follows.

deployment values, bajop-taweg:
holwyn:
  log_level: debug
  metrics_host: metrics.holwyn.zemvarsys.internal
  pool_size: 32

Pauses exceeding 800ms caused heartbeat timeouts, which the load balancer interpreted as node failure, triggering cascading rebalances. We will trial the low-pause collector on two canary nodes, capture allocation profiles before and after, and report results at the next sync. Heap dumps and canary comparison charts are collected on the internal page below.

dashboard of yagep-tajop = https://jira.tolvaqsys.internal/browse/pages/pages/browse

**Q: How do we load test the Quillcart checkout flow without touching real payment rails?** Good question — we point the Hammerlane load generator at the sandboxed checkout cluster in the Fenwick staging region, with the payment adapter stubbed to always approve. Rates cap at 400 checkouts per second. For a security review you'll want the test harness credentials, which live in the sealed Ironbell locker; it only opens via the recovery flow. Unseal it with the recovery passphrase that follows.

strongbox words: kasok-rusvan-queneth-holok